Area Sales Manager - Automotive Aftermarket

A fantastic opportunity has arisen for an experienced sales professional with a strong background in the automotive aftermarket. This role is perfect for someone who thrives on building relationships, managing a busy territory, and driving commercial performance through proactive customer engagement.

As Area Sales Manager, you'll represent a respected and long‑established automotive parts supplier across South Wales and the Southwest of England. You'll take ownership of distributor relationships, ensure strong product presence, and provide hands‑on support to customers through training, promotional activity, and strategic territory planning.

This position suits a driven field sales or area sales manager who enjoys autonomy, problem‑solving, and delivering results within a supportive and collaborative commercial team.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Provide comprehensive territory management, including strategic sales coverage and distributor relationship development
  • Proactively engage customers through direct and indirect sales activity
  • Ensure product availability and provide support such as advertising materials, catalogues, and staff training
  • Communicate effectively by informing accounts of programmes, promotions, and updates
  • Adhere to journey plans and complete company reports, including monthly competitive activity updates
  • Resolve problems, address customer dissatisfaction, and escalate issues when necessary
  • Ensure full compliance with company policies, procedures, and promotional activity
